Jerry Fedele is uniquely qualified to bring real-world experience to benefit Lynn students. He served as President and CEO of West Penn Allegheny Health System where he was credited with saving Allegheny General Hospital and three affiliated hospitals from the largest healthcare bankruptcy in U.S. history. Fedele led a team that completed a transformational restructuring and $750 million refinancing. This transformation resulted in an industry-leading turn-around and formation of West Penn Allegheny Health System as a western Pennsylvania, nationally prominent six hospital, 5,000 physician, and 13,000 employee health system generating more than $1.5 billion in revenue in the early 2000s.

Prior to his leadership of western Pennsylvania health systems, Fedele served as Managing Director of FTI Healthcare before becoming President and CEO of Boca Raton Regional Hospital. Fedele is credited with evolving the credible community hospital into a prominent tertiary academic medical center with medical school-affiliated residency and fellowship teaching programs. He also developed sophisticated clinical programs in oncology, cardiovascular, women's, orthopedics and neuroscience services that garnered national recognition for clinical capabilities, quality and patient satisfaction. Under his leadership as president, Boca Regional Hospital soared to the number one hospital in Palm Beach County and number 13 in the state of Florida by U.S. News and World Report.

Fedele spent the first 10 years of his career as a corporate lawyer in Pittsburgh focused on technology, engineering and construction projects for materials handling facilities, chemical and steel plant equipment, and facilities construction within the U.S., Europe, the Middle East and Taiwan. Fedele currently serves as an executive-in-residence at Lynn University, and an independent healthcare consultant, interim executive and executive adviser for Blue Sea Capital.

Education

  • B.S. in mathematics, University of Pittsburgh
  • MBA, University of Pittsburgh's Joseph M. Katz Graduate School of Business
  • J.D., Duquesne University School of Law, class valedictorian
